32nd Annual Rally and March for Life, Monday, Jan. 24; President Bush Invited; Members of Congress to Speak

1/21/2005 10:18:00 PM


---------------------------------------------------------------------

To: National and Assignment desks

Contact: Nellie Gray of the March for Life Fund, 202-543-3377

WASHINGTON, Jan. 21 /U.S. Newswire/ -- "The 32nd annual March for Life begins at Noon, Monday, Jan. 24, 2005," announced Nellie Gray, President, March for Life Fund. She said that thousands of prolife Americans will Rally at the Ellipse for a program, and then March for Life along Constitution Avenue to the Supreme Court and Congress.

It is expected that some Members of Congress and others will speak at the Rally, including: Senator Sam Brownback, and Representatives Christopher H. Smith (R-NJ), W. Todd Akin (R-MO), Todd Tiahart (R-KS), Steve Chabot (R-OH), Jim Ryun (R-KS), Melissa Hart (R-PA), Mike Pence (R-IN), Roscoe Bartlett (R-MD), Rick Renzi (R-AZ), Steve King (R-IA), Mike Fergerson (R-NJ), Scott Garrett (R-NJ), and Bobby Jindal (R-LA).
